The Grain Valley Eagles can now show off six landslide victories after their most recent match on Friday. They claimed a resounding 56-27 victory over Kearney on the road. Given Grain Valley's advantage in MaxPreps' Missouri basketball rankings (they are ranked 82nd, while Kearney is ranked 231st),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Grain Valley's victory ended a three-game drought on the road and puts them at 8-5. As for Kearney, their defeat dropped their record down to 3-12.
Grain Valley will look to defend their home court on Tuesday against St. Michael the Archangel. As for Kearney, they will head out on the road to face off against Liberty at 7:00 p.m. on Monday.
